How We Work Together
Creative coaching is a reflective process led by you. Together, we clarify what you want to create or how you want to live more creatively, and gently explore what has been getting in the way.
We pay attention to creative patterns (including avoidance, self-criticism, comparison, or pressure) and work to befriend the parts of you that are trying to keep you safe. From here, we establish new behaviours deliberately, iterating them over time and learning through reflection what helps you thrive.
Our work combines:
Reflective conversation to explore thinking patterns and inner blocks
Small, practical experiments to support creative momentum
Accountability to help you follow through
Meta-skills that strengthen your capacity to keep showing up over time
Through this process, you develop the right conditions for your creativity to blossom, allowing your creative connection to deepen through regular practice and lived experience.

Sessions are coachee-led, reflective, and embodied. Together we clarify your desires, explore creative patterns and blocks, and design small, sustainable practices or experiments that support creative momentum between sessions.
-
Creative coaching is present- and future-focused. While it can include emotional depth and self-inquiry, it is not a substitute for therapy. Coaching supports awareness, choice, and action rather than diagnosis or treatment.
